Lucas 'DaXe' Cuillerier wins PGW's FIFA competition

He beat out CodyDerFinisher in the final.

At Paris Games Week a FIFA tournament took place, and after all the dust had settled it was PSG's own Lucas 'DaXe' Cuillerier who won the tournament, his second year in a row (something nobody else has managed to do).

In the final he beat FC Basel player Florian 'CodyDerFinisher' Müller yesterday (5-4 overall in two games, one played on PS4 and the other on Xbox One).

DaXe finished second in his group on Xbox One, and beat the likes of Aero, Msdossary7, and Rafsou to get to the final, where he lost the first heat 3-1. After winning the second heat 4-1 in an impressive comeback, the crowd were lively, and a big crowd supported the French champion.
